An Event For:

General Education Teachers, Special Education Teachers, School Psychologists, School Social Workers, School Administrators, Behavior Coaches

This training provides participants with a working understanding of behavior science and increases their strategies for addressing high-frequency, low-intensity behavior in the classroom. At the end of this session, participants are equipped with skills and a structure to intentionally select and implement classroom strategies to support learners’ academic and behavioral success.

By the end of this session, participants will:

  1. Identify the essential beliefs needed for problem solving specific to behavior
  2. Apply the Prevent, Teach, Respond structure for planning classroom interventions
  3. Identify and practice prevention, teaching, and response strategies for supporting behavior in the classroom
